Once bustling with gold deposits along railroad tracks, the Cloncurry region in outback Queensland was a literal goldmine.

But as the metal’s price crashed in the 1990s, so did the digging and prospecting.

This year, the gold price hit a record high of more than $5,070 per troy ounce.
